mymapsexpress seems like a good app for you when you surf the Internet. However, researches have proved it as a advertising-based software. If you expect its ads can give you some favorable information about your shopping, you would be disappointed since the things it provides are usually fake. And when you realize that it is not the things you want, it is too late for you to solve rescue the state of your PC.